The Feelings of Inferiority Explained

Inferiority complex is to feel that one is inferior to others. The afflicted person can feel inferior to others because of his/her imagination or for past experiences. The inferiority complex is often subconscious, and it leads the afflicted individuals to overcompensate. Overcompensation can manifest in spectacular achievement or schizophrenic disorder behavior, or both.

This type of complex will always make you feel that you are lower than the others. Your reason for feeling inferior to others might be only caused by your imagination or by an actual inferiority in yourself.

It can be classified into two: primary and secondary inferiority feeling. Primary inferiority feeling is caused by an occurrence of helplessness, weakness and dependency during childhood. Secondary inferiority feeling happens when as an adult, you weren't able to reach your fictional goals of success and security.

The feeling of inferiority is caused by several factors, which are as follows:

  1. Physical defects such as physical abnormalities and speech defect.

  2. Negative parental attitudes and kind of upbringing. You may feel inferior when your parents are constantly reminding you about your shortcomings and are always giving you pessimistic remarks.

  3. Discriminations about your race, religion, family or sexual orientation.

  4. Mental limitations can cause it when you are expected to excel or when you are always compared to the others.

  5. To help yourself, you should think positively and remember that everybody is unique. Don't feel inferior and believe in your capabilities. Others might not be able to do what you can.

Symptoms of Inferiority Complex

  • Withdrawal from social life.
  • Seeking constantly for compliments from others.
  • Being rude.
  • Fear of making mistakes.
  • Extreme Sensitivity.
